Impact of the COVID 19 Pandemic on Treatment of nAMD via a Portal-Based Collaboration.

Kai RothausKristina KintzingerBritta Heimes-BussmannHenrik FaatzAlbrecht Peter Lommatzsch
Published in: Klinische Monatsblatter fur Augenheilkunde (2022)
The pandemic-related lockdown resulted in unintended treatment breaks in nAMD patients receiving IVI therapy. The decrease in visits as well as in IVIs caused a loss of visual function in the observed cohort. The consistent treatment regimen of nAMD patients was resumed shortly after the lockdown with an immediate normalization of the number of OCT examinations and IVIs. However, a permanent loss of visual function was observed, and this did not improve within a year after the lockdown. This finding highlights the importance of better case management, leading to improved patient adherence in the event of further waves of COVID or other pandemics.
